Two morning fires in Schenectady damaged two homes, but no injuries were reported, fire officials said.
The first fire broke out just after 5 a.m. in a bedroom at 1038 Strong St.
Firefighters contained the blaze to the bedroom, but smoke and water damage extended to other parts of the home, Deputy Fire Chief Michael Gillespie said.
Residents were home at the time, Gillespie said. The number of people who lived there was not available.
The second fire broke out about two hours later, at 10 Princeton St., Gillespie said. That fire was reported on a couch in the residence, with firefighters quickly extinguishing it. No injuries were reported in that fire, Gillespie said.
